Transaction c74e952b69d289ac322d6d76e914aa5e6f2625efc0591833faacfa5fc9b4468a

11 Input
2 Outputs
  • c74e952b69d289ac322d6d76e914aa5e6f2625efc0591833faacfa5fc9b4468a:0
  • value  4075524428
    address  3MP8ebrGzZuHKwpJ5Eg2FVKz3LNoounWH7
  • c74e952b69d289ac322d6d76e914aa5e6f2625efc0591833faacfa5fc9b4468a:1
  • value  801410336
    address  3Dy6arBfcC5ywJfZJnTqSTzmmGFiEXvgak